We now know what wasn’t widely understood even a few years ago:
 coming off antidepressants can be difficult - sometimes very difficult.


Physical dependence and withdrawal symptoms are common, and they are often mistaken for relapse.

But there’s good news.


With the right knowledge, preparation, and support, it’s absolutely possible to taper safely and reclaim your vitality.

When long-term antidepressant use starts to dull life’s spark
Many people have been on antidepressants for years and begin to wonder whether the medication is still necessary.

Some have tried to stop, only to find the process far more difficult than expected.

Over time, many report feeling tired, emotionally flat, or disconnected from life and relationships.

These experiences reflect some of the most common side effects of long-term antidepressant use: fatigue, weight gain, emotional and sexual numbing, dry eyes and mouth, and that subtle “life drain” so often described.
A Better Way Forward
Long-term antidepressant use isn’t recommended for most people, and depression is not a long-term condition caused by a chemical imbalance in the brain, the serotonin deficiency theory is not grounded in science.



Dr Purssey helps clients taper slowly and safely through a hyperbolic, individually tailored reduction plan, often using affordable compounded medication (around $1 per capsule) which includes ongoing collaboration and support with an expert compounding pharmacy.


Equally important, he integrates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T) - practical science-based skills to help you unhook from difficult thoughts and feelings, reconnect with your values, flexibly handle emotions which may have been suppressed for years, and build a richer, self-directed life.
